« SF x TK: Capcom Working on Patch for PC Version to Fix Online Issues & More »
As many of you know, the PC version of Street Fighter x Tekken has many of the same day one issues that the console version had such as the sound dropping out during online play. Capcom posted on their blog yesterday that a patch is in the works that will address these issues and improve the overall netplay experience and mention that there are many more on the way.
For the PC version of Street Fighter x Tekken, we have been keeping track of the issues that have popped up since launch. We wanted to assure you guys that the team is already hard at work on the first patch, and that many more are coming. All the same fixes that came to the console version (for example, improvements to the online gameplay, and a fix for the online sound issues) will also be coming to the PC version. We’ll let you know as soon as these patches are ready to go live, so please keep checking back for more information!
